What is Dotgov?


1.

As in the website extension, ".gov"

The word is used in the context of serious or derisive question of authenticity or accuracy, based upon the idea that government websites are typically more authoritative than the average blog.

"Where'd you get that figure from? If it wasn't a dotgov I don't want to hear about it."

"I try to keep my sources strictly dotgov."
